A saturn 5 Apollo 11 from the kennedy space centre on July 16, 1969 at 13:32 UTC (9:32 a.m. local time). It entered orbit 12 minutes later.On July 19 Apollo 11 passed behind the Moon and fired its service propulsion engine to enter lunar orbit. In the thirty orbits followed, the crew saw passing views of their landing site in the southern Sea of Tranquilit.Then ,Armstrong said the famous words, "Houston, Tranquility Base here. The Eagle has landed."

After this there would be six missions to the moon in total..ending with apollo 17.
